"QRM" is one of many Q-codes used as abbreviations in radio communication. "QRM" in particular refers to human-generated interference (as opposed to "QRN" which is used to refer to atmospheric noise). "QSB" refers to fading (variation in signal strength over time). WebQRM is a companywide strategy that cuts lead times in all phases of manufacturing and office operations. It’s about doing critical things that your competitors aren’t doing and building core capabilities within your enterprise that competitors can’t easily replicate.
